Juca's Home Care #2 offers competitive pricing for private room accommodations at $3,500 per month, which is notably lower than both Sacramento County's average of $3,686 and the wider California state average of $3,939. This pricing positions Juca's Home Care #2 as an appealing option for those seeking quality care in a more budget-friendly setting. By providing personalized services within its thoughtfully designed environment, Juca's Home Care #2 not only meets financial considerations but also emphasizes compassionate care tailored to individual needs.
| Floor plans | Juca's Home Care #2 | Sacramento County | California |
|---|---|---|---|
| Private | $3,500 | $3,686 | $3,939 |

This part of Roseville, California offers a variety of amenities that cater to the needs and interests of seniors. With several restaurants within close proximity, including Nixtaco, Chevy's Fresh Mex Restaurants, and Bennett's Kitchen Bar Market, seniors can enjoy a range of dining options. The area also boasts numerous parks such as Maidu Regional Park and Harry Crabb Park, providing opportunities for outdoor recreation and relaxation. Access to pharmacies like Safeway Food & Drug and healthcare facilities like Kaiser Permanente Hospital ensures convenience and peace of mind for senior residents. Additionally, there are cafes like Starbucks for socializing and theaters like Regal Ua Olympus Pointe for entertainment. The presence of transportation options such as Roseville Amtrak makes it easy for seniors to get around, while places of worship like the SDA Ukrainian Church offer spiritual support. Overall, this part of Roseville provides a comfortable and convenient living environment for seniors looking to settle in the area.

Comprehensive Guide to Medicare Coverage for Hospice Care
Hospice care focuses on providing comfort and support for individuals nearing the end of life, with Medicare Part A covering services like nursing care and counseling for patients with a terminal illness and a life expectancy of six months or less. While most hospice services are low-cost for eligible patients, families should be aware that certain expenses, such as room and board, may not be covered.
Caring for Those Who Care: Recognizing, Understanding, and Overcoming Caregiver Burnout
Caregiver burnout is a common issue resulting from the intense physical, emotional, and mental demands of caregiving, leading to symptoms like fatigue and social withdrawal. To prevent burnout, caregivers should recognize early warning signs and implement self-care strategies, seek support, and prioritize their own well-being alongside that of those they care for.
